摘要
随着油田开发进入中后期,部分油井因地层及套损等原因导致出砂严重,使生产管柱被地层砂埋,造成管柱砂卡,若管柱砂埋深无法上提解卡,处理砂卡管柱常规方法为倒扣起出上部管柱,再套铣打捞被砂埋部分管柱,这样处理缺点是,套铣易造成卡钻及对套管损伤也较大,而且对于管柱上附带电缆的电泵管柱,常规方法处理则更加困难。
